Abstract
The interest of the global community in improving women’s experiences with childbirth has led to interventions such as facility-based childbirth and the use of skilled birth attendants. However, reports of low facility and skilled birth attendants use continue to exist in literature because of disrespectful and abusive care directed at women during childbirth.
